Ray is a small place in Coosa County, Alabama, in the United States. It is called a census-designated place, which means it's an area that the government counts for population, but it's not an official town or city. In 2020, about 326 people lived there.

Population Changes Over Time
The number of people living in Ray has changed a bit. Here's a quick look:
- In 2010, there were 443 people.
- In 2020, the population was 326 people.
This information comes from the official United States Census, which counts everyone in the country every ten years.
